Digital Communications Director
Overview
The Mayor's Office is looking for an experienced, innovative, and thoughtful Digital Communications Director to shape the brand and voice of Mayor Michelle Wu and lead the Mayor's Digital Team. The Digital Communications Director will drive the strategy and production of all digital communications, including social media, online engagement, video, branding, and design. As a senior leader on the communications team, the Director is responsible for working across the Mayor's Office and City departments to create, develop, and manage digital communications aligned with Mayor Wu's priorities and the City of Boston's values. The ideal candidate must work effectively and efficiently alongside a diverse team of municipal leaders to execute a successful, engaging, and integrated digital communications effort.Responsibilities
- Supervise and lead a robust team of digital media strategists and creatives, including social media strategists, photographers, videographers, and graphic designers operating at senior and junior levels.
- Ensure the highest standard of quality for all content and achieve consistent success and growth across Mayor Wu’s social media channels, including Instagram, TikTok, Bluesky, Facebook, YouTube, and Reddit.
- Work closely with the Chief of Communications and the Mayor to set high-level goals and strategy in alignment with the administration’s priorities and policies.
- Direct an innovative, authentic, values-driven social media strategy that elevates our presence with dynamic content that aims to engage all of Boston’s residents.
- Provide constructive feedback, final edits, and approvals on social copy, graphics, and videos.
- Develop and drive an effective social media calendar delivering content reflective of the work of the Mayor and City departments.
- Partner with City departments on short- and long- term digital communication projects that engage, help, inform, educate, and entertain Boston residents.
- Represent the Digital Team in internal and external meetings and drive strategy across the City of Boston aligned with the Mayor’s priorities.
Minimum Entrance Qualifications
- Six (6) years of experience working in digital communications, including social media and/or online marketing, preferably with a focus on progressive government and/or campaign communications. A bachelor’s degree in a related field is preferred and may be substituted for two (2) years of experience. A master’s degree in a related field may be substituted for three (3) years of required experience.
- Advanced knowledge of Adobe Creative Suite, specifically: Photoshop, Illustrator, Premiere Pro, and After Effects, or comparable professional creative software.
- At least two (2) years of experience supervising creative, digital, and/or communications teams, building and providing constructive feedback on graphic design, video production, and platform strategy, and with a leadership style focused on worker growth and development.
- Admin-end mastery of social media platforms, specifically: Instagram, TikTok, Bluesky, Facebook, YouTube, and Reddit.
- Experience in monitoring and interpreting social media engagement and analytics informs digital strategy.
- Knowledgeable of different constituent groups and neighborhoods across the City of Boston.
- Familiarity with growing and enforcing brand guidelines.
- Ability to work in a fast-paced environment and navigate rapid-response situations, including availability on evenings and weekends as needed.
- Strong oral and written communication skills, with experience working closely with and understanding the voice of a single principal.
- Detail-oriented and deadline-oriented, with strong organizational and planning skills. Multilingual preferred.
- Experience with managing projects, deadlines, calendars, and short- and long-term communications timelines.
- Experience with photography and video recording equipment, such as DSLR cameras, lenses, tripods, microphones, gimbals, and more, is preferred.
Boston Residency Required
Terms:
- Union/Salary Plan/Grade: Non-Union/MM2-11
- Hours per week: 35
